Output 81f875d25a3e04d136da3a5fd2892341eba30d87648855654084e0a0c3ead01b:0

value
5024405336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2703318f7788f4451db28b6e7c4a7aa211c1673f OP_EQUALVERIFY OP_CHECKSIG
address
14ZHBNppSSaju77ojjyiQTuibXkTy7rPYA
transaction
81f875d25a3e04d136da3a5fd2892341eba30d87648855654084e0a0c3ead01b
spent
true